Nico cracks it for the first time with lights-to-flag triumph

On this day in 2012, Nico Rosberg captured his very first Formula 1 win, triumphing with Mercedes in the Chinese Grand Prix. It was a fairly straightforward affair for the 26-year-old German who, with the exception of the inevitable pit stop rotation period, led the field from lights to flag.
